Step 3: Security Setup (5 minutes)
Bind Google Authenticator (Strongly Recommended)
- Download Google Authenticator APP
- In Binance, go to "Security Center"
- Tap "Google Authenticator" → "Enable"
- Scan the QR code with Google Authenticator
- Enter the 6-digit dynamic code to confirm
Critical reminder: During binding, a "recovery key" will be displayed. Write it on paper and store it safely. You'll need it if you lose your phone.
Set Anti-Phishing Code
Create a custom phrase in security settings. Every email from Binance will contain this phrase, helping you distinguish real from fake emails.
Step 4: Deposit — Buy USDT with Fiat (10 minutes)
What Is USDT
USDT is a "stablecoin" worth approximately $1. In crypto, USDT is like a universal currency — buy USDT with fiat first, then use USDT to buy Bitcoin.
C2C Buying Steps
- Tap "C2C Buy" on the APP homepage
- Select to buy USDT
- Enter the fiat amount you want to spend (beginners: $10-50 recommended)
- Tap "Buy"
- System matches you with a seller
- Transfer funds according to the seller's payment info displayed
- After transferring, tap "I've Paid"
- Wait for seller to release coins (usually within 5 minutes)
- USDT arrives in your account
Deposit Notes
- Transfer amount must exactly match the order amount
- Don't write anything crypto-related in transfer memos
- Always transfer first, then tap "Paid"
- If seller doesn't release within 15 minutes, you can file an appeal

Beginner FAQ
What's the Minimum Amount of Bitcoin I Can Buy
You don't need to buy a whole Bitcoin. On Binance, about 10 USDT is the minimum.
When Is the Best Time to Buy
No one can predict the perfect entry point. Dollar-cost averaging (buying weekly or monthly) is the best strategy for beginners.
Can I Just Buy and Hold
For long-term investing, yes. Just check periodically — no need to watch daily.
How Do I Sell
On the trading page, select "Sell" to convert BTC back to USDT, then sell USDT for fiat via C2C.
Common Beginner Mistakes
- Investing too much — Start with $10-50
- Chasing pumps and dumping on drops — Most likely to lose money
- Skipping security setup — Account could be stolen without Google Authenticator
- Trying futures — Stay away from leverage as a beginner
- Blindly trusting coin recommendations — Don't buy coins you don't understand
